Initial Business Response /* (1000, 5, 2014/10/17) */
Thank you for contacting [redacted] regarding your experience with the Body Glove iPhone 5 case and subsequent support. I apologize for any misunderstandings that may have occurred and hope that this letter will help clarify a few details....

Appreciating the fact that you filed a claim and included supporting documentation, I confirmed with our legal department that the claim was reviewed, the product was thoroughly tested, and the final result of the claim being denied does stand per the findings communicated with you earlier. In regards to the refund for the case, the $20.00 was sent as a good will gesture since there was not a receipt included with the claims information. The $20.00 refund was based on what Amazon was selling it for at the time we received the claim. If you have since found your receipt for $32.91, please submit it and we will credit the difference. Attached is a hard copy of the Body Glove Mobile warranty which provides the specific details of the limited warranty including notation that "This warranty does not cover the cost or replacement of any device or item inside or outside of the case."
Initial Consumer Rebuttal /* (3000, 7, 2014/10/17) */
(The consumer indicated he/she DID NOT accept the response from the business.)
The case isn't my concern! My phone is my biggest concern. However, the case was NOT free from defects! It had a crack in the case, so how could it have been determined that it was free from defects? The guy who "thoroughly tested" the case didn't even see the crack. It's not hard to miss! The Body Glove Mobile warranty that was provided was not in the packaging. However, when I received the claim denial letter, it did state "In no event shall Fellowes, its affiliates, subsidiaries, related entities or their respective officers, directors, or employees, be liable for incidental, consequential, punitive, exemplary, or special damages". Where in that statement does my phone fall? We aren't talking about a $20 phone, we are talking about a pretty expensive phone that I trusted a Fellowes product to protect. The Body Glove is supposed to be MILITARY approved, but when dropped one time it provided NO protection. Fellowes should stand behind their products! If not, that proves that they are false advertising when selling their products. When I initially called to see what can be done, I was not told that Fellowes would not replace the phone. I was, in fact, told that [redacted] does replace phone and that I just needed to FILE A CLAIM! Yes, Fellowes gave me a $20 check for the phone case. They also priced the case from Amazon. The problem with that is, I didn't buy the case from Amazon. It was purchased from Wal-Mart! Again, the case isn't my concern, my phone is.
